Why Many Travelers Are Moving Away from Large Group Tours


Large group tours can work in some destinations.

But in Istanbul, they often struggle to capture what makes the city special.


The common challenges are easy to recognize:


  • fixed pacing that doesn’t match the group
  • limited interaction with the guide
  • surface-level explanations
  • crowded logistics at key sites

In contrast, small group tours allow something much more valuable:

space — both physical and emotional — to experience Istanbul properly.
